About Event
One of the provoking factors that affect the today’s wireless communication is lack of feasible frequency resources. So to solve this problem, research has been started in 5G wireless communication at millimeter frequency band, which ranges between 20 GHz to 300 GHz. Mostly the frequency range used for 5G research are in range of 24 GHz to 60 GHz. As there has been an explosive increase in wireless data traffic, mm wave communication has become one of the most attractive techniques in the 5G mobile communication systems. The major advantages of 5G is to provide data rates of at least one gigabit per second for tens thousands of users simultaneously, large bandwidth, improved security features, provides higher resolution for cell and increase the energy efficiency. This FDP will emphasize the implementation challenges of 5G wireless communication.
